Researchers are conducting the Swiss Primary Ciliary Dyskinesia (PCD) Registry to collect detailed information about patients diagnosed with PCD in Switzerland. This registry gathers data on diagnosis, symptoms, treatments, and follow-up care to support national and international research and monitoring efforts. It started in 2013 as a pilot and expanded to cover the entire country, contributing to international collaborations such as the iPCD cohort. The registry collects retrospective data from birth at the time of inclusion and then follows patients prospectively throughout their lives. It gathers demographic details, diagnostic test results, clinical manifestations, lung function, microbiology, imaging, lab tests, treatments including surgery and physiotherapy, hospitalizations, and patient-reported symptoms and lifestyle behaviors through questionnaires. Data are collected regularly using a secure web-based platform called REDCap. Participants provide consent to join the registry, allowing researchers to track their health information over time. Data collection occurs at baseline and at regular intervals, including measurements of height, BMI, lung function, nasal nitric oxide, cilia structure and function, respiratory microbiology and antibiotic resistance, chest and sinus CT scans, vital status, and clinical symptom frequency. This comprehensive monitoring helps build a better understanding of PCD disease progression and outcomes.

Duration - At study entry
Participants undergo diagnostic tests including nasal nitric oxide measurement, electron microscopy analysis of cilia ultrastructure, and video microscopy analysis of ciliary beat frequency and pattern at study entry.
1 baseline visit (in-person)
Duration - Up to 80 years
Participants are monitored throughout life with regular assessments of growth, lung function, microbiological cultures, imaging, clinical symptoms, and vital status to observe the clinical course of primary ciliary dyskinesia.
Quarterly visits every 3 months and annual assessment once a year
